After poking around empirically, Dan and I found that the file URLs were 
missing a preceding slash, i.e., incorrectly logged file://HD/... instead of 
file:///HD/...  The hacknsIFile2URL() function added when landing jar: support 
appears to be the culprit:
http://lxr.mozilla.org/seamonkey/source/xpinstall/src/nsRegisterItem.cpp#102
Fix checked in. This was broken when warren made changes to land jar packaging 
on windows -- he switched all platforms to using file:// URLs and the Mac is 
pickier than others about the syntax.

Note that bug 48155 describes a deeper problem with using file:// URLs at all, 
but at least this gets QA going until that's fixed.
